Built an Android app for OneDrive duplicate detection (something I wish Microsoft offered natively)
After years of dealing with duplicate photos and videos in OneDrive, I built a solution and wanted to share it with the community.
**The problem:**
- Samsung Gallery sync creates duplicates in both "Camera Roll" and "Samsung Gallery" folders
- WhatsApp media gets backed up twice (original + shared copy)
- App resets/reinstalls trigger re-uploads with "(1)" suffixes
- No native duplicate detection in OneDrive
**What I built:**
OneDrive MediaOps - an Android app that scans for duplicates directly in the cloud using perceptual image hashing. No need to download files to a desktop first.
Key features:
- Cloud-based scanning (no downloads required)
- Perceptual hashing catches visually identical photos even with different filenames
- Preview before deleting
- Batch deletion
**Why cloud-based matters:**
With 50GB+ of photos, downloading everything to run a desktop duplicate finder wasn't practical. This scans thumbnails directly via the Graph API.
